Andreas Thiel is Professor of International Agricultural Policy and Environmental Governance at the Faculty of Organic Agricultural Sciences at Universität Kassel, Germany. He is an Affiliated Faculty member of the Ostrom Workshop in Political Theory and Policy Analysis and Senior Fellow at the Centre for Global Cooperation Research at University of Duisburg-Essen. His research addresses the institutional dimension of social-ecological systems with specific focus on governance in the water, agriculture and biodiversity sectors.
